SlideShare a Scribd company logo
CSM STORAGE DEBUG 
By David Himmel 
IBM z/OS Comm Server 
Level 2
Purpose: Steps to approach a CSM 
storage problem. 
l This presentation is designed to provide 
diagnostic guidance for CSM storage usage 
issues.
Intro and Overview 
l Communication Storage Manager (CSM) allows 
VTAM and other applications to use the same buffer 
in order to reduce data movement in the system. 
l CSM interfaces with the host operating system 
(MVS/ESA) to provide the storage buffer. 
l CSM is used by various VTAM and TCP/IP 
components.
External Symptoms 
l CSM storage problems are indicated mostly 
by IVT5506I IVTSMCEX STORAGE 
ALLOCATION FAILED messages. 
l Various CSM IVTxxxxI messages indicating 
a CSM ECSA or CSM FIXED shortage
CSM Messages continued 
l IVT5560I CSM ECSA STORAGE LIMIT 
EXCEEDED 
l IVT5561I CSM FIXED STORAGE LIMIT 
EXCEEDED 
l IVT5562I CSM ECSA STORAGE AT 
CRITICAL LEVEL 
l IVT5563I CSM FIXED STORAGE AT 
CRITICAL LEVEL
Other External Symptoms 
l CSM storage problems may also be accompanied by 
other symptoms such as: 
l IST564I STORAGE UNAVAILABLE: COMMON 
AREA 
l IST154I EXPANSION FAILED FOR IO BUFFER 
POOL 
l IST154I EXPANSION FAILED FOR TI BUFFER 
POOL 
l TCP ABEND4C5 
l ABEND878
Obtain a Dump for Debug 
l If a dump is not generated due to the nature 
of the error, please obtain a dump using the 
VTAM CSDUMP command for diagnosis. 
l Please refer to the following YouTube video 
for information on using the CSDUMP 
command: 
l http://www.youtube.com/watch?v=jrnho6aAl7U
Additional Documentation 
l Obtain a VTAM Display of CSM: 
l D net,CSM,OWNERID=ALL to determine 
how much storage is being used and by what 
job / ASID. 
l If the CSM display indicates the TCP/IP ASID 
owns the storage not being freed, then 
include the TCP/IP ASID in the CSDUMP 
command.
Additional CSM Displays 
l Please refer to the SNA Commserver 
Operations manual for detail on displays 
l D net,CSMUSE 
l NOTE: Please add the OWNERID=ALL 
parameter on the first issue to determine 
which ASID is the biggest user.
Dataspace Storage 
l If the CSM display output indicates the CSM 
storage growth is in one of the CSM 
dataspace pools, dump the dataspace 
named in the display output in addition to the 
dump of VTAM and TCP.
Dump the dataspace storage… 
l Command to dump CSM dataspace: 
DUMP COMM=(CSM dataspace dump) 
R xx,jobname=(net),DSPNAME=(1.dddddddd), 
STOR=(00000000,7FFFFFFF),sdata=(nuc,csa,rgn,ls 
qa,sqa,trt)
Dataspace dump continued 
l If the DISPLAY CSM output indicates TCP/IP 
owns the storage that is not getting freed, 
also dump the TCP/IP dataspace 
l r xx,sdata=(csa,sqa,rgn,trt,nuc),jobname=(tcpip),cont 
r yy,dspname=(1.*CSM,'tcpip'.*)
Dumps and Traces 
l For a full global list of documentation to 
gather for CSM storage problems, refer to 
IBM Tech note: 
l www-01.ibm.com/support/docview.wss?uid=swg21308302
Common causes 
l Fixing CSM storage shortages may be as 
easy as increasing the amount of CSM 
storage available 
l VTPRM00 sets parameters for the 
Communication Storage Manager (CSM). 
IVTPRM00 is read during CSM initialization.
IVTPRM00 Continued 
l The IVTPRM00 parameters can be changed 
without a re-IPL by issuing the VTAM 
MODIFY CSM command. 
l The default values for IVTPRM00 are 100 
MEG for both FIXED and ECSA. We suggest 
that they be coded or defaulted to 100M MAX 
ECSA and 100M MAX FIXED.
IVTPRM00 Continued 
l Monitor the system for one week with DISPLAY CSM 
command to determine peak usage. Adjust 
IVTPRM00 MAX ECSA and MAX FIXED values to 
1.5 times the highest value indicated in the DISPLAY 
CSM outputs. 
l ADDITIONAL NOTE: 
You must adjust your IEASYSxx CSA parm to 
include the additional amounts of ECSA that CSM 
will be using.
Recommended Fix List 
l Please refer to the IBM Technote mentioned 
previous for a list of recommended 
maintenance for known CSM issues.
Additional Reference Material 
l For additional information on CSM storage, 
please refer to the following: 
l Communications Server CSM Guide 
l Communications Sever SNA Diagnosis
Check Us Out! 
l Find us on Facebook: 
http://www.facebook.com/IBMCommserver 
l Follow us on Twitter: 
http://www.twitter.com/IBM_Commserver 
l Visit us on YouTube: http://www.youtube.com/ 
user/zOSCommServer 
l Thanks for using IBM!

More Related Content

PDF
z/OS Communications Server Technical Update
PDF
Introduction to IBM Shared Memory Communications Version 2 (SMCv2) and SMC-Dv2
PPTX
Vsam presentation PPT
PPTX
Mainframe - OPC
PDF
z/OS Communications Server Overview
PDF
IP Routing on z/OS
PDF
z16 zOS Support - March 2023 - SHARE in Atlanta.pdf
z/OS Communications Server Technical Update
Introduction to IBM Shared Memory Communications Version 2 (SMCv2) and SMC-Dv2
Vsam presentation PPT
Mainframe - OPC
z/OS Communications Server Overview
IP Routing on z/OS
z16 zOS Support - March 2023 - SHARE in Atlanta.pdf

What's hot (20)

PDF
Tso and ispf
PPT
System software
PDF
Networking on z/OS
PDF
Upgrade to IBM z/OS V2.5 technical actions
PDF
I Didn't Know You Could Do That with zOS.pdf
PPT
Linux Operating System Vulnerabilities
PPT
CICS basics overview session-1
PPT
IBM WebSphere MQ Introduction
PDF
Upgrade to zOS V2.5 - Planning and Tech Actions.pdf
PPT
Samba
PPT
Samba server
PDF
Upgrade to 3.1 Planning.pdf
PDF
z/OSMF Workflow Editor Lab - Try it out on your z/OSMF system
KEY
Object persistence
PDF
Detailed iSCSI presentation
PPT
browser presentation
PPTX
Linux Ethernet device driver
PPTX
Automated out-of-band management with Ansible and Redfish
PPT
Parallel Sysplex Implement2
PPT
Samba server configuration
Tso and ispf
System software
Networking on z/OS
Upgrade to IBM z/OS V2.5 technical actions
I Didn't Know You Could Do That with zOS.pdf
Linux Operating System Vulnerabilities
CICS basics overview session-1
IBM WebSphere MQ Introduction
Upgrade to zOS V2.5 - Planning and Tech Actions.pdf
Samba
Samba server
Upgrade to 3.1 Planning.pdf
z/OSMF Workflow Editor Lab - Try it out on your z/OSMF system
Object persistence
Detailed iSCSI presentation
browser presentation
Linux Ethernet device driver
Automated out-of-band management with Ansible and Redfish
Parallel Sysplex Implement2
Samba server configuration
Ad

Viewers also liked (20)

PDF
The art of_firewalking-by-sujay
PPTX
Seh based exploitation
PDF
Oig 14 19-dec13 report on eb5 program
PDF
Nomadic Display Set Up HangTen
PDF
z/OS Communications Server: z/OS Resolver
PDF
Security News Bytes
DOC
Buying a business in florida
PPTX
88001174636 Marvella city in haridwar
PPSX
Función BUSCARV
PDF
The Art of Social Media: Tips & Tricks
PPTX
Example problems Binomial Multiplication
PPTX
Security News Bytes
DOC
New living and working
PDF
Null July - OWTF - Bharadwaj Machiraju
PDF
z/OS Through V2R1Communications Server Performance Functions Update
PPTX
PDF
Nomadic Display Instand Instructions
PDF
Xss 101 by-sai-shanthan
PPTX
Example problems Binomials
PPTX
Mobile application security 101
The art of_firewalking-by-sujay
Seh based exploitation
Oig 14 19-dec13 report on eb5 program
Nomadic Display Set Up HangTen
z/OS Communications Server: z/OS Resolver
Security News Bytes
Buying a business in florida
88001174636 Marvella city in haridwar
Función BUSCARV
The Art of Social Media: Tips & Tricks
Example problems Binomial Multiplication
Security News Bytes
New living and working
Null July - OWTF - Bharadwaj Machiraju
z/OS Through V2R1Communications Server Performance Functions Update
Nomadic Display Instand Instructions
Xss 101 by-sai-shanthan
Example problems Binomials
Mobile application security 101
Ad

More from zOSCommserver (17)

PDF
zOS CommServer support for the Network Express feature on z17
PDF
IBM z/OS Communications Server z/OS Encryption Readiness Technology (zERT)
PDF
z/OS V2.4 Preview: z/OS Container Extensions - Running Linux on Z docker cont...
PDF
IBM Configuration Assistant for z/OS Communications Server update
PDF
z/OS 2.3 HiperSockets Converged Interface (HSCI) support
PDF
z/OS Encryption Readiness Technology (zERT)
PDF
TCP/IP Stack Configuration with Configuration Assistant for IBM z/OS CS
PDF
z/OS V2R3 Communications Server Content Preview
PDF
Shared Memory Communications-Direct Memory Access (SMC-D) Overview
PDF
Motivations and Considerations for Migrating from SMTPD/Sendmail to CSSMTP
PDF
IBM Design Thinking with z/OS Communications Server
PDF
ISPF Recent and Coming Enhancements
PDF
z/OS V2R2 Communications Server Overview
PDF
Sysplex in a Nutshell
PDF
TN3270 Access to Mainframe SNA Applications
PDF
Integrated Intrusion Detection Services for z/OS Communications Server
PDF
Enabling Continuous Availability and Reducing Downtime with IBM Multi-Site Wo...
zOS CommServer support for the Network Express feature on z17
IBM z/OS Communications Server z/OS Encryption Readiness Technology (zERT)
z/OS V2.4 Preview: z/OS Container Extensions - Running Linux on Z docker cont...
IBM Configuration Assistant for z/OS Communications Server update
z/OS 2.3 HiperSockets Converged Interface (HSCI) support
z/OS Encryption Readiness Technology (zERT)
TCP/IP Stack Configuration with Configuration Assistant for IBM z/OS CS
z/OS V2R3 Communications Server Content Preview
Shared Memory Communications-Direct Memory Access (SMC-D) Overview
Motivations and Considerations for Migrating from SMTPD/Sendmail to CSSMTP
IBM Design Thinking with z/OS Communications Server
ISPF Recent and Coming Enhancements
z/OS V2R2 Communications Server Overview
Sysplex in a Nutshell
TN3270 Access to Mainframe SNA Applications
Integrated Intrusion Detection Services for z/OS Communications Server
Enabling Continuous Availability and Reducing Downtime with IBM Multi-Site Wo...

Recently uploaded (20)

PDF
PTS Company Brochure 2025 (1).pdf.......
PDF
medical staffing services at VALiNTRY
PPTX
Operating system designcfffgfgggggggvggggggggg
PDF
Odoo Companies in India – Driving Business Transformation.pdf
PDF
AI in Product Development-omnex systems
PDF
Raksha Bandhan Grocery Pricing Trends in India 2025.pdf
PDF
2025 Textile ERP Trends: SAP, Odoo & Oracle
PDF
Understanding Forklifts - TECH EHS Solution
PDF
How to Choose the Right IT Partner for Your Business in Malaysia
PPTX
Reimagine Home Health with the Power of Agentic AI​
PPTX
ai tools demonstartion for schools and inter college
PDF
System and Network Administraation Chapter 3
PDF
Addressing The Cult of Project Management Tools-Why Disconnected Work is Hold...
PDF
Adobe Premiere Pro 2025 (v24.5.0.057) Crack free
PDF
EN-Survey-Report-SAP-LeanIX-EA-Insights-2025.pdf
PDF
wealthsignaloriginal-com-DS-text-... (1).pdf
PPTX
Oracle E-Business Suite: A Comprehensive Guide for Modern Enterprises
PPTX
VVF-Customer-Presentation2025-Ver1.9.pptx
PPTX
history of c programming in notes for students .pptx
PDF
How to Migrate SBCGlobal Email to Yahoo Easily
PTS Company Brochure 2025 (1).pdf.......
medical staffing services at VALiNTRY
Operating system designcfffgfgggggggvggggggggg
Odoo Companies in India – Driving Business Transformation.pdf
AI in Product Development-omnex systems
Raksha Bandhan Grocery Pricing Trends in India 2025.pdf
2025 Textile ERP Trends: SAP, Odoo & Oracle
Understanding Forklifts - TECH EHS Solution
How to Choose the Right IT Partner for Your Business in Malaysia
Reimagine Home Health with the Power of Agentic AI​
ai tools demonstartion for schools and inter college
System and Network Administraation Chapter 3
Addressing The Cult of Project Management Tools-Why Disconnected Work is Hold...
Adobe Premiere Pro 2025 (v24.5.0.057) Crack free
EN-Survey-Report-SAP-LeanIX-EA-Insights-2025.pdf
wealthsignaloriginal-com-DS-text-... (1).pdf
Oracle E-Business Suite: A Comprehensive Guide for Modern Enterprises
VVF-Customer-Presentation2025-Ver1.9.pptx
history of c programming in notes for students .pptx
How to Migrate SBCGlobal Email to Yahoo Easily

CSM Storage Debugging

  • 1. CSM STORAGE DEBUG By David Himmel IBM z/OS Comm Server Level 2
  • 2. Purpose: Steps to approach a CSM storage problem. l This presentation is designed to provide diagnostic guidance for CSM storage usage issues.
  • 3. Intro and Overview l Communication Storage Manager (CSM) allows VTAM and other applications to use the same buffer in order to reduce data movement in the system. l CSM interfaces with the host operating system (MVS/ESA) to provide the storage buffer. l CSM is used by various VTAM and TCP/IP components.
  • 4. External Symptoms l CSM storage problems are indicated mostly by IVT5506I IVTSMCEX STORAGE ALLOCATION FAILED messages. l Various CSM IVTxxxxI messages indicating a CSM ECSA or CSM FIXED shortage
  • 5. CSM Messages continued l IVT5560I CSM ECSA STORAGE LIMIT EXCEEDED l IVT5561I CSM FIXED STORAGE LIMIT EXCEEDED l IVT5562I CSM ECSA STORAGE AT CRITICAL LEVEL l IVT5563I CSM FIXED STORAGE AT CRITICAL LEVEL
  • 6. Other External Symptoms l CSM storage problems may also be accompanied by other symptoms such as: l IST564I STORAGE UNAVAILABLE: COMMON AREA l IST154I EXPANSION FAILED FOR IO BUFFER POOL l IST154I EXPANSION FAILED FOR TI BUFFER POOL l TCP ABEND4C5 l ABEND878
  • 7. Obtain a Dump for Debug l If a dump is not generated due to the nature of the error, please obtain a dump using the VTAM CSDUMP command for diagnosis. l Please refer to the following YouTube video for information on using the CSDUMP command: l http://www.youtube.com/watch?v=jrnho6aAl7U
  • 8. Additional Documentation l Obtain a VTAM Display of CSM: l D net,CSM,OWNERID=ALL to determine how much storage is being used and by what job / ASID. l If the CSM display indicates the TCP/IP ASID owns the storage not being freed, then include the TCP/IP ASID in the CSDUMP command.
  • 9. Additional CSM Displays l Please refer to the SNA Commserver Operations manual for detail on displays l D net,CSMUSE l NOTE: Please add the OWNERID=ALL parameter on the first issue to determine which ASID is the biggest user.
  • 10. Dataspace Storage l If the CSM display output indicates the CSM storage growth is in one of the CSM dataspace pools, dump the dataspace named in the display output in addition to the dump of VTAM and TCP.
  • 11. Dump the dataspace storage… l Command to dump CSM dataspace: DUMP COMM=(CSM dataspace dump) R xx,jobname=(net),DSPNAME=(1.dddddddd), STOR=(00000000,7FFFFFFF),sdata=(nuc,csa,rgn,ls qa,sqa,trt)
  • 12. Dataspace dump continued l If the DISPLAY CSM output indicates TCP/IP owns the storage that is not getting freed, also dump the TCP/IP dataspace l r xx,sdata=(csa,sqa,rgn,trt,nuc),jobname=(tcpip),cont r yy,dspname=(1.*CSM,'tcpip'.*)
  • 13. Dumps and Traces l For a full global list of documentation to gather for CSM storage problems, refer to IBM Tech note: l www-01.ibm.com/support/docview.wss?uid=swg21308302
  • 14. Common causes l Fixing CSM storage shortages may be as easy as increasing the amount of CSM storage available l VTPRM00 sets parameters for the Communication Storage Manager (CSM). IVTPRM00 is read during CSM initialization.
  • 15. IVTPRM00 Continued l The IVTPRM00 parameters can be changed without a re-IPL by issuing the VTAM MODIFY CSM command. l The default values for IVTPRM00 are 100 MEG for both FIXED and ECSA. We suggest that they be coded or defaulted to 100M MAX ECSA and 100M MAX FIXED.
  • 16. IVTPRM00 Continued l Monitor the system for one week with DISPLAY CSM command to determine peak usage. Adjust IVTPRM00 MAX ECSA and MAX FIXED values to 1.5 times the highest value indicated in the DISPLAY CSM outputs. l ADDITIONAL NOTE: You must adjust your IEASYSxx CSA parm to include the additional amounts of ECSA that CSM will be using.
  • 17. Recommended Fix List l Please refer to the IBM Technote mentioned previous for a list of recommended maintenance for known CSM issues.
  • 18. Additional Reference Material l For additional information on CSM storage, please refer to the following: l Communications Server CSM Guide l Communications Sever SNA Diagnosis
  • 19. Check Us Out! l Find us on Facebook: http://www.facebook.com/IBMCommserver l Follow us on Twitter: http://www.twitter.com/IBM_Commserver l Visit us on YouTube: http://www.youtube.com/ user/zOSCommServer l Thanks for using IBM!